Common FOG.exe Errors on Windows

Dealing with FOG.exe errors can often be perplexing, given the variety of issues that might cause them. They can range from a mere software glitch to a more serious malware intrusion. Here, we've compiled a list of the most common errors associated with FOG.exe to help you navigate and possibly fix these issues.

  •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error surfaces when a program cannot be initiated because it's not compatible with the version of Windows being used, or the file itself might be corrupt.
  • Blue Screen of Death (BSOD): This error message is displayed when the system encounters a severe error that causes it to crash. This could be due to hardware issues, driver conflicts, or severe software bugs that affect the operating system's stability.
  • Error 0xc0000005: This alert emerges when there is an issue related to access violation, often the result of memory faults, presence of malware, or drivers that are no longer up-to-date.
  • FOG.exe has Stopped Working: This warning is displayed when the system detects that the executable file is no longer performing as expected. This can be caused by software errors, interference from other applications, or system resource limitations.
  • Unable to Start Correctly (0xc000007b): This error usually occurs when a user tries to run applications that are designed to run on non-compatible versions of Windows.

Run a System File Checker (SFC) to Fix the FOG.exe Error

Run a System File Checker (SFC) to Fix the FOG.exe Error Thumbnail
Difficulty
Expert
Steps
7
Time Required
10 minutes
Sections
3
Description

In this guide, we will attempt to fix the FOG.exe error by scanning Windows system files.

Step 1: Open Command Prompt

Step 1: Open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run SFC Scan

Step 2: Run SFC Scan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type sfc /scannow and press Enter.

  2. Allow the System File Checker to scan your system for errors.

Step 3: Review Results and Repair Errors

Step 3: Review Results and Repair Errors Thumbnail
  1. Review the scan results once completed.

  2. Follow the on-screen instructions to repair any errors found.
